"Review: Daring Ear - Ideal Sound"

So we’re going to go way out into pop territory here, which for me is pretty uncharted. But I promise, we’ll make it back and interrelate this into tape land somehow. Ideal Sound, is the latest release from solo artist Aaron Deer, on Portuguese label, A Giant Fern. Lyrics, half spoken/sung by Deer in a simple, honest style of delivery, placed delicately over a cyclical haunting mix of instrumentation. Tracks merge an accessible pop structure with a loop based collage of sounds. For me, the flip of the tape steals the show. Things go from downright creepy on tracks like You’ll Offer Me, which is an absolutely chiller, to a simple, optimistic, touching finale with Pull Reins On. It took me a couple of listens to appreciate these sounds, but now I’m addicted to the convergence of tape based music and indie vocals, and I think you will be too. - Guide Me Little Tape

Bio

Daring Ear is the mind-child of Oakland, CA's Aaron Deer. A transplant from the rolling hills of Southern Indiana, Deer cut his teeth in heralded mid-western bands The Impossible Shapes, John Wilkes Booze, and his one-time solo project The Horns of Happiness. After moving west in 2010, Deer focused himself on defining a new sound that would coincided with his new home. Daring Ear was born. Equal parts vintage drum loops, ramshackle synths and shimmering melodies, Daring Ear is the meeting place of 60s baroque psychedelia, 70s krautrock, and 80s dirt-synthery.
